Address

1JD9j8bRMU5mqKBh9DAAP8UZEU6Bfs6weq
Confirmed tx count
21
Confirmed received
21 outputs (2.22841394 BTC)
Confirmed spent
20 outputs (2.22834994 BTC)
Confirmed unspent
1 output (0.00006400 BTC)

21 Transactions